Origin & History

Job's Tears (Coix lacryma-jobi) is a nutrient-dense grain native to Southeast Asia, particularly China, and now widely cultivated across tropical and subtropical regions. The kernel flour is derived from the polished seeds, valued for its unique texture and mild flavor. It is a traditional staple recognized for its significant contributions to digestive health, skin vitality, and metabolic balance.

Historical & Cultural Context

For centuries, Job's Tears (Yi Yi Ren) has been a revered grain in Traditional Chinese Medicine (TCM), valued for its cooling and damp-draining properties. It is traditionally used to nourish digestion, calm inflammation, promote diuresis, and enhance skin clarity, earning its reputation as a 'grain of beauty' for its internal and external benefits.

How It Works

Job's Tears Kernel Flour's mechanisms are primarily attributed to compounds like coixenolide and phenolic acids. These bioactives induce anti-tumor effects by promoting apoptosis through down-regulation of Bcl-2 and up-regulation of Bax, alongside caspase activation. Furthermore, they exhibit anti-inflammatory actions by inhibiting COX-2 and iNOS, and provide antioxidant protection by scavenging free radicals.

Clinical Summary

Clinical and in vitro studies have investigated Job's Tears Kernel Flour for its potential benefits. Research, including cell culture and animal models, suggests anti-tumor properties through apoptosis induction, as well as significant anti-inflammatory and antioxidant effects. While some human studies exist concerning digestive regularity, body weight management, and skin health, detailed clinical trials with large sample sizes are needed to fully elucidate its efficacy and safety in human populations for various applications.
